
Nifty IT Surges as Soft US Jobs Data Diminishes Fed Hike Bets; HCLTech Secures Major $1.14 Billion Deal
The Nifty IT index registered a significant recovery, rising nearly 2% on July 3. This move extended the index's rally to over six days, driven by softening U.S. jobs data which has eased concerns regarding immediate interest rate hikes by the Federal Reserve. The global shift in risk appetite provided a strong boost for emerging market tech equities.At a trading level of 27,457.45 at 10:08 am, the Nifty IT index continued its upward momentum. Shares of HCLTech and Mphasis showed strong resilience, with both rising up to 4.26% and 3.19%, respectively. This rebound successfully broke a previous four-session losing streak during which the sector had declined by 6.5%.
U.S. Jobs Data Dampens Interest Rate Hike Expectations
The market reacted positively as reports showed that U.S. job growth cooled sharply in June. Furthermore, payroll gains for the preceding two months were revised downward, indicating a cooling labour market in the United States. This data prompted financial markets to adjust expectations and dial back the likelihood of a near-term interest rate hike by the Federal Reserve.The diminishing fear of aggressive Fed tightening is directly encouraging capital flows toward Indian IT stocks. Lower U.S. interest rates are viewed as providing a favorable environment for sustained growth in the technology sector.
HCLTech Lands Landmark $1.14 Billion AI Infrastructure Deal
In addition to the market recovery, HCLTech announced a major business win that significantly bolstered investor confidence. The company secured a $1.14 billion deal with a large European firm. This contract will run for four and a half years, with an option to extend by another five years.HCLTech stated that this engagement is entirely new business, originating neither from an existing client relationship nor as a renewal. The agreement centers on helping the European company establish an AI-driven operating model designed to transform and manage their global digital workplace and enterprise networks.
Expert Analysis Highlights Shift in Enterprise Spending Trends
Analysts view this deal as strong validation of HCLTech’s strategic positioning in both AI-led infrastructure and general workplace transformation services. ICICI Securities noted that the large win significantly enhances long-term revenue visibility for the company through a multiyear annuity contract.The brokerage also highlighted that this deal underscores the increasing enterprise spending on operational efficiency achieved through AI adoption, specifically within network modernization and workplace improvements. HCLTech is scheduled to report its results for the first quarter of fiscal 2027 on July 13.
